Piston type oil pumps are widely used in various industrial scenarios because of their high efficiency and long-term reliability. However, due to irregular maintenance or aging of the pump, the piston type oil pump may fail, causing loss of production, downtime and economic losses. The following is a detailed analysis of the common failure causes of piston type oil pumps and solutions.

1. Worn or damaged internal parts

One of the most common causes of piston type oil pump failure is worn or damaged internal parts, which can be caused by a variety of factors. In particular, when a new pump is used for a long time, attrition due to friction between internal components is inevitable. Besides, improper usage, such as using non-qualified materials, overloading or rough handling, will also cause internal damage, causing insufficient oil supply and leakage, resulting in failed operation of the pump.

In such cases, technicians need to carefully check the pump for any wear or damage. After the inspection, appropriate wear parts need to be replaced in a timely manner. In addition, to avoid excessive wear and tear on the pump, regular maintenance and usage should be taken into account.

2. Alignment failure

If the installation of the pump fails to meet the specified requirements, misalignment of the piston type oil pump will occur, resulting in noise and vibration, and failure of the pump. In general, if the holes between the inlet and outlet valve of the pump do not match, the performance of the pump will decrease significantly.

In this case, the technician needs to carefully inspect the alignment of each component and use appropriate tools to ensure that the pump is correctly aligned. If necessary, the components should be adjusted or replaced in order to properly align the pump.

3. Blocked inlet and outlet valve

In the normal operation of piston type oil pumps, the clogging of the inlet and outlet valves will occur, resulting in blocked oil circulation, inadequate oil supply, and eventually causing the failure of the pump. Such clogging is mainly caused by oil impurities, such as dust and metal chips.

Therefore, in order to avoid oil blockage, it is important to regularly filter the oil and check for oil impurities. In addition, the inlet filter should be cleaned or replaced regularly to ensure smooth oil flow.

In conclusion, piston type oil pump failure can be caused by a variety of factors, such as abrasion and misalignment of internal components, and blockage of inlet and outlet valves. It is important to note that regular maintenance and usage is essential in order to ensure long-term reliability and efficiency of the pump. By taking the appropriate steps, such as timely replacement of worn out parts and regularly checking for oil impurities, pump failure can be avoided.
